GCP is the agreed international standard for conducting clinical research.
The UK Policy Framework for Health and Social Care Research sets out principles of good practice in the management and conduct of health and social care research in the UK.
It stipulates that Good Clinical Practice Training is needed for researchers conducting clinical trials of investigational medicinal products (CTIMPs).
